Types of AG Sprayers

Self-Propelled Sprayers

Self-propelled sprayers are ideal for large-scale farming operations. They offer high efficiency and advanced technology features. For instance, models like the Ag-Chem RoGator series are known for their durability and precision. These sprayers often come equipped with GPS guidance systems and variable rate technology, enhancing application accuracy. ​

Pull-Type Sprayers

Pull-type sprayers are towed behind a tractor and are suitable for medium to large farms. They offer a balance between capacity and cost. Bestway Ag provides a range of pull-type sprayers with features like adjustable boom widths and high-capacity tanks, catering to various field sizes. ​

3-Point Hitch Sprayers

These sprayers attach directly to the tractor’s three-point hitch and are ideal for smaller farms or targeted applications. They are compact, easy to maneuver, and cost-effective. Bestway Ag offers models like the Pro Mount 3 Point Hitch Sprayer, designed for efficient spraying in smaller fields. ​

FAQ

Q1: What factors should I consider when choosing an AG sprayer?
A1: Consider your farm size, crop type, terrain, and budget. The choice between self-propelled, pull-type, or 3-point hitch sprayers depends on these factors.​

Q2: Are used AG sprayers a good investment?
A2: Yes, if they have been well-maintained. Purchasing from reputable dealers and checking the equipment’s history can ensure a good investment.​

Q3: How do I maintain my AG sprayer?
A3: Regularly clean the tank and nozzles, check for leaks, calibrate the sprayer, and inspect parts for wear and tear to ensure optimal performance.​
